diff --git a/src/org/thoughtcrime/securesms/webrtc/audio/BluetoothStateManager.java b/src/org/thoughtcrime/securesms/webrtc/audio/BluetoothStateManager.java index 558efe71f3..e2a90048c3 100644 --- a/src/org/thoughtcrime/securesms/webrtc/audio/BluetoothStateManager.java +++ b/src/org/thoughtcrime/securesms/webrtc/audio/BluetoothStateManager.java @@ -109,7 +109,7 @@ public class BluetoothStateManager { } private void handleBluetoothStateChange() { - if (listener != null) listener.onBluetoothStateChanged(isBluetoothAvailable()); + if (listener != null && !destroyed.get()) listener.onBluetoothStateChanged(isBluetoothAvailable()); } private boolean isBluetoothAvailable() {